Founded by activist and U.S. Senator Gaylord Nelson, Earth Day led to the establishment of the United States Environmental Protection Agency, the Endangered Species Act and the Clean Air, Clean Water Act.<\/p>\n<p>Environmental causes were a fringe issue in American politics up to that time. Nelson believed an effective way to bring issues like pollution and oil spills to the forefront was by staging protests similar to anti-Vietnam war demonstrations he\u2019d witnessed called teach-ins. Senator Nelson stated:<\/p>\n<blockquote><p>The objective was to get a nationwide demonstration of concern for the environment so large that it would shake the political establishment out of its lethargy, and, finally, force this issue permanently onto the national political agenda.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n<p>Environmental activist and Harvard student Denis Hayes was recruited by Nelson to organize the event. Pete McCloskey, a conservative Republican congressman, served as Nelson\u2019s co-chair. Organizing Earth Day was that rarest of occurrences \u2013 a bipartisan effort where Democrats and Republicans worked peaceably together for the common good. (Yes, this was a long time ago.)\u00a0 \u201cIt was a gamble,\u201d Gaylord remembered, \u201cbut it worked.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The first Earth Day was a resounding success, and is considered by many as the birthday of the environmental movement.
